The Thai Ministry of Commerce is set to implement measures to stabilize food prices, including ready-to-eat meals, following a request from representatives of the food service industry. This signals increased attention to price trends directly impacting citizens' livelihoods.

The Thai Ministry of Commerce is set to implement measures to stabilize food prices, including ready-to-eat meals, following a request from representatives of the food service industry. This move is seen as an intensification of the ministry's focus on price trends that directly impact citizens' livelihoods. Specifically, the Ministry of Commerce, acting on instructions from a figure known as 'Supachai,' will closely monitor the price trends of food, particularly ready-to-eat meal options. This is considered a measure to alleviate the impact of inflationary pressures and rising living costs on the Thai population. In Thailand, food prices have become a significant concern for citizens, influenced by recent economic fluctuations and global inflation. Ready-to-eat meals, in particular, are a daily consumption item for many Thais, and their price changes directly affect household budgets. The Ministry of Commerce's response aims to address these public concerns and demonstrate the government's commitment to market stability.
